Our take on the Clarion DXZ785USB

Do you value great sound above all? Clarion loaded their DXZ785USB CD receiver with sound-shaping features and expansion options, all built around a solid foundation of high-fidelity mobile sound.

A 24-bit digital-to-analog converter renders your CDs with startling accuracy, while the powerful amplifier ensures clean performance from your speakers. A versatile suite of sound-shaping controls, including speaker-matching presets and a 3-band parametric equalizer, allows you compensate for your vehicle's acoustics. Dial in the digital time-alignment controls to put yourself in the perfect stereo "sweet spot."

Accessing these features has never been easier. Clarion's Slidetrak control system replaces knobs and buttons with a simple interface that lets you scroll through menus and select options with remarkable speed and ease. The highly visible LCD screen keeps you informed with 3 lines of info, and makes it easy to read song file, artist, and album info. You can customize the display with any of 728 different colors to match your vehicle and mood.

Enjoy plenty of musical sources with the DXZ785USB — listen to and control your iPod® by plugging it in to the rear USB input, or use the USB input to tap into music libraries stored on thumb drives or hard-disk drives. The Sound Restorer feature breathes new life into digital music files by recreating info lost in the compression process.

Add an optional satellite radio for an unparalleled selection of news, sports, talk, and music. You can also stream audio wirelessly with Clarion's optional Bluetooth adapter. You'll find three sets of 6-volt preamp outputs for driving your outboard amps, and you can turn off the internal amp to prevent noise from reaching your system.

Features

SLIDETRAK Controls: SLIDETRAK Control provides precise control of the key features on the head unit with a simple swipe of the fingertip. In addition, SLIDETRAK maximizes the available space on the head unit's face to create a large easy-to-read display. SLIDETRAK also allows an increase in button size for easy identification of buttons. This way, you can keep your eyes on the road while operating the source unit, promoting safe driving.

Motorized Sloping Control Panel (Detachable): The DXZ785USB features a motorized control panel. The unit's motorized control panel slopes down electronically to allow you to load or eject your CDs. Once a CD is loaded the control panel automatically returns to its normal position and begins play of your CD. The headunit's face also detaches and comes supplied with a hard plastic carrying case for safe keeping to deter theft. The unit features a red Anti-theft indicator LED which blinks when the control panel is removed to help deter theft even more.

728 Color LCD Display: Its high contrast, 728-color LCD design lets you fine-tune the look of your source unit. You can choose from 12 different color presets, let the LCD display morph through the entire color spectrum, or fine tune the Red, Green and Blue levels to match your vehicle's dash lights perfectly. The illuminated buttons change along with the display. Below are the following color settings you can choose from.

  • Preset Colors: Indigo Blue, Surf Blue, Silky White, Aqua Green, Fresh Green, Leaf Green, Warm Amber, Passion Red, Vivid Pink, Pale Pink, Dark Violet, or Pure Purple
  • User Colors: User Color 1, User Color 2, or User Color 3 can be adjusted from 0-8 for  Red, Green and Blue levels
  • Color Scan: scans through all presets colors and user colors in 3 second intervals

MP3/WMA Playback: The unit can play MP3 and WMA files recorded onto CD-R and CD-RW discs using ISO9660 Level 1 or 2, Joliet, or Romeo formats. The player can recognize up to 8 hierarchical levels, 255 files per folder and 510 total files. Bit rates for MP3 are 8-320 kbps, plus VBR (Variable Bit Rates). Bit rates for WMA are 8-320 kbps. This unit is compatible with, and will display MP3 and WMA ID3 tags up to 64 characters.

AAC Playback: This unit will also playback AAC files recorded onto CD-R and CD-RW discs with a bit-rate of 8-320 kbps or a variable bit-rate. AAC files composed with the following conditions can be played: AAC files encoded with iTunes, iTunes Ver. 7.0 or earlier, and File extension .m4a (.M4A). The player can recognize up to 8 hierarchical levels, 255 files per folder and 510 total files. The headunit will also support folder name and file names up to 64 characters.

Note: Tracks purchased at an iTune Music store, and copyright-protected files cannot be played.

Auxiliary Input: The DXZ785USB feature a rear panel stereo RCA auxiliary input so you connect your external portable audio player or portable satellite radio receiver to this headunit. You can adjust the Auxiliary input sensitivity level from Low, Mid, to High to match the volume output of your connected external audio device.

Three 6-Volt Preamp Outputs: The DXZ785USB is equipped with a pair of 6-volt front, rear and subwoofer preamp outputs. You can fade between the front and rear preamp outputs, while the subwoofer preamp output is non-fading. The high-output pre-amplifier voltage provides reduced signal clipping and lowers the chance of stray electrical noise from degrading the audio signal. The end result is musical reproduction with extended dynamic range and more headroom

Amp Canceller: If you choose to connect the receiver to external amplifiers, you can turn off the built-in amplifier for better sound quality.

Speaker System Configuration: When this unit is turned on for the first time, it allows you to select a speaker system configuration to match your installation application. You can choose from the following.

  • Normal: Front 2ch, Rear 2ch, and Subwoofer 2ch; set to Normal when you are using coaxial speakers for the front and rear speakers and have a pair of subwoofers installed.
  • 3-Way:High 2ch, Mid 2ch, and Subwoofer 2ch; set to 3-Way when you are using component speakers up front and a pair of subwoofers in the rear.
  • 2-Way:High 2ch, Mid 2ch, and Rear 2ch; set to 2-Way when you are using a set of component speakers up front and a pair of coaxial rear speakers.

Built-in Crossovers: The Clarion DXZ785USB features built-in 2-Way and 3-Way crossover settings.

  • 2-Way Crossover: The headunit's built-in high pass crossovers let your front and rear speakers reproduce the proper frequencies (selectable between 50, 80, 125Hz or Full-Range) for natural sound and efficient power handling using either the headunit's speaker outputs or preamp outputs. A low pass filter with selectable frequencies of 50, 80, and 125Hz or Full-Range, coupled with a Subwoofer Level Control of -6 to +6 allow full adjustment and control of a subwoofer for maximum performance.
  • 3-Way Crossover: The 3-way crossover separates the audio spectrum into different bands to optimize each speaker's frequency response and minimize phase cancellation. The 3-way crossover optimizes each speaker's output range resulting in natural and smooth transitions between frequency ranges. The 3-Way crossover uses a High, Mid, and Sub crossover.
    • High-Pass Crossover: You can set the High-Pass crossover's center frequency between 25 to 20,000Hz or Full-range and the slope to 6, 12 or 18 dB. The phase of this crossover can set to either Normal or Reverse.
    • Mid-Range Crossover: The Midrange crossover's high-pass center frequency can be set between 25 to 10,000Hz or Full-range and the slope to 6, 12, or 18 dB; while its low-pass center frequency can be set between 630 to 10,000Hz or Full-range and the slope to 6, 12, or 18 dB. In addition, the phase of the Midrange crossover can be set to either Normal or Reverse.
    • Sub Crossover: The Sub Crossover's low-pass center frequency can be set between 25 to 10,000Hz or Full-range and the slope to 6, 12 or 18dB; while the its high-pass center frequency can be set between 16 to 250Hz or Full-range and the slope to 6, 12, or 18dB. In addition, the phase of the Sub crossover can be set to either Normal or Reverse.

Digital Z-Enhancer: By using a digital equalizer, there is more flexibility in tailoring your music to sound the way you want it. The Digital Z-Enhancer employs digital signal processing offering three preset equalization curves each adjustable to -3 to +3. You can choose from 21 custom EQ curves, each tailored to a specific speaker type.

  • DZE 1: Suitable for factory speakers.
  • DZE 2:Suitable for separate (component) speakers.
  • DZE 3: Suitable for co-axial speakers.
  • DZE Off: No sound effect.

Parametric EQ: The unit's P.EQ (Parametric Equalizer) allows you to compensate the entire frequency level range in detail by smoothing out the audio frequency curve using frequency compensation matched to the type of vehicle you own. You can select between Sedan, Mini Van, Wagon or User for type of vehicle You can then adjust the Center frequency setting between 20 to 20,000Hz, the Q-curve setting to 1, 4, 5, 7, or 20; and the gain level to -12 to +12 dB for your Bass, Midrange and Treble band.  The DXZ785USB features the following P.EQ Default Settings.

Bass And Treble Adjustment: The Clarion headunit features independent Bass (80Hz) and Treble (10kHz) settings from - 6 to +6 when not using the custom Parametric Equalizer.

Digital Time Alignment: To achieve optimum sonic imaging, each speaker in your vehicle should be mounted the same distance from the listing position. Unfortunately, this is almost impossible within the environment of a vehicle. Digital Time Alignment digitally delays the sound from each speaker to effectively align the speakers for perfect imaging in your vehicle. The distance from the listener to each speaker can be entered in 2.3 cm steps from  0 to 501.4 cm so the time it takes for sound to reach the listener is the same.

Speaker Gain: This function allows you to adjust the speaker output level of each speaker in you car audio system so that the volume that are output from each speaker are well-balanced with one another. You can adjust each speaker's gain from -20 to 0.

Sound Restorer: The Sound Restorer feature enriches the playback of all types of music files that have undergone any level of data compression. The Sound Restorer can be set to three different levels or turned off.

  • Level 1: For music sources compressed for high quality at low bit rate.
  • Level 2: For music sources compressed for standard quality at low bit rate.  
  • Level 3: For music sources compressed for low quality at low bit rate.
  • Off: For music sources compressed at high bit rate.

Title Entry: Titles up to 10 characters long can be stored in memory and displayed for CD, CD changer, Radio stations and TV stations. The number of titles that can be entered for each mode are as follows - 50 disc titles for CD Mode, 20 station titles for TV mode, 30 station titles for Radio Mode, and 100 disc titles for Changer mode.

Disc-In-Play-Function: This feature allows you to turn the power to the unit "on" and start playing the disc automatically when the disc is inserted even if the unit is not powered up, as long as the ignition key is turned to the "on" or "acc" position.

Top Function: The Top Function resets the CD player to the first track of a CD-audio disc. In the case of an MP3/WMA/AAC disc, the first track of a folder being played will be reset.

Scan Play: This function allows you to locate and play the first 10 seconds of all the tracks recorded on a CD or the first 10 seconds of the first track of all the folders on an MP3/WMA disc.

Last Position Memory: If you turn off the unit while a disc is playing, it will resume playback at the stopping point when it is turned on again.

Auto Reload: When a CD is ejected and left sticking out of the CD slot for 15 seconds, the unit automatically reloads the CD to protect if from damage.

Instant Station Recall (ISR): You can store one radio station in Instant Station Recall (ISR) memory and recall it from any mode (except Power Off). Once the ISR station has been recalled, you cannot tune to another station without first disengaging the ISR function. You can, however, switch to another source.

Illumination Dimmer: The receiver's display automatically dims to a preset brightness when the vehicle's headlights are turned on. The wiring harness includes an orange/white lead that should be connected to the vehicle's parking light circuit in order for the dimmer feature to operate.

Screen Saver: This unit is provided with a Screen Saver function which allows you to show various kinds of patterns and characters in the operation status indication area of the display in a random order. You can turn this function on or off. If the button operation is performed with the screen saver function on, the operation display corresponding to the button operation is shown for about 30 seconds and the display returns to the screen saver display.

Message Information: A message up to 30 characters long can be stored in memory and displayed as a type of screen saver.

OEM Remote Ready: The unit also features an OEM steering wheel remote control input on the rear of the unit to allow you to keep your vehicle's radio steering wheel remote controls and/or rear seat radio controls when used with the optional SWI-JACK interface adapter (item number 127SWIJACK, sold separately). The SWI-JACK is compatible with over 95% of the vehicles made from 1986 to the present. Compatible vehicles include many Acura, Audi, BMW, Buick, Cadillac, Chevrolet, Chrysler, Dodge, Ford, GMC, Harley Davidson, Honda, Hummer, Hyundai, Infiniti, Isuzu, Jaguar, Jeep, Kia, Land Rover, Lexus, Lincoln, Mazda, Mercury, Mini, Mitsubishi, Nissan, Oldsmobile, Plymouth, Pontiac, Saab, Saturn, Scion, Suzuki, Toyota, and Volkswagen vehicles. Please consult "Outfit My Car" to see if your vehicle is compatible.

Mounting: You can install the unit within 30-degrees of horizontal. When ISO-DIN mounting, you will need to use your vehicle radio's original factory ISO screws.

Wireless Remote: The DXZ785USB is equipped with the RCB-176 infrared wireless remote control. Dimensions: L = 4.461", W = 1.718", D = 0.494".

External Device Controls

USB Port: The headunit features a rear panel USB port on a 42" pigtail that allows you to connect and play USB Mass Storage devices loaded with MP3 and WMA files. This unit is compatible with USB 1.1/2.0 with maximum data transfer rates of 12mbps. The USB port can be used with USB memory media carrying up to 130,560 songs. MP3, WMA, and AAC files with a bit rate of 8-320 kbps are supported, while titles up to 64 characters can be displayed in USB mode. This unit also supports USB Digital Media Steaming which allows you to play music files transmitted using Media Transfer Protocol (MTP) and supports the playback of WMDRM 10 files. The DXZ785USB offers the following playback operation of your USB Mass Storage device - Play, Pause, Track selection, Fast-forward/backward, Scan play, Repeat play, Random play and Folder selection.

iPod Direct: The Clarion DXZ785USB allows you to connect your iPod to the headunit's rear-panel USB port using your iPod's USB/Dock cable for audio playback, control and charging of your iPod. This unit also supports the display of title information transmitted from your iPod.  The DXZ785USB offers two iPod playback modes - Play Mode and iPod Menu Mode:

  • Play Mode: During Play Mode you can control the following playback functions of your iPod: Skip Tracks, Fast-forward/backward, Pause, Repeat, Random and Cancel.
  • iPod Menu Mode: The iPod Menu Mode allows you to select music for playback from your iPod by category (Playlist, Artist, Album, Song, Genre, or Composer). You can select between categories by using the headunit's P.Ch switch. Once you have selected a category, you can search through the tracks in that particular category.

Note: The head unit's USB port supports the following iPods - iPod nano (1st/2nd/3rd/4th generation), iPod video (5th generation), iPod classic (80/120/160GB), iPod touch (1st/2nd generation), and iPhone/iPhone 3G. Your iPod should be updated with the latest software from Apple. For 4th generation iPod and iPod photo, you will need the 020EA1251B iPod interface, connected through the head unit's Ce-NET input.

Bluetooth Ready: The DXZ785USB is compatible with Clarion's BLT370 Bluetooth system via its rear-panel RCA stereo input. The BLT370 gives you hands-free communication from your compatible Bluetooth cellular phone and wireless streaming audio from any Bluetooth compatible portable audio device. The DXZ785USB can be set to automatically mute any music audio to your vehicle's speakers so you can listen to your telephone call using your car speakers.

Satellite Radio Ready: There are several options for connecting an optional Satellite Radio receiver to this receiver:

  • XM Satellite Radio: To receive XM Satellite Radio, you can connect the optional CNP2000UC XM Mini Tuner (item number 220CNP20UC) and the Clarion CNP-CLA1 adapter cable (package item number 700XMCLA1).
  • SIRIUS Satellite Radio: To receive SIRIUS Satellite Radio, you can connect the optional SC-C1 SiriusConnect Universal Vehicle Tuner and the Clarion CLA-SC1 Ce-NET SIRIUS Satellite Radio interface (package item number 700SIRCLAR).
  • Auxiliary Input: A portable satellite radio receiver, such as the Delphi SkyFi3 or SIRIUS Sportster, can be connected to the head unit via an auxiliary input.

    Note: A subscription is also required to receive satellite radio programming from SIRIUS or XM.

CeNET CD Changer Controls: This unit is equipped with a CeNET control connector and can control up to a total of two CeNET changers (CD and/or MD). Two changer control requires a Y-adapter (item number 020CCA519, sold separately). The following operations are the same as for built-in CD mode: Pause, Track Selection, Fast-forward/Fast-backward, Scan Play, Repeat Play, and Random Play.

Over-all Great Unit.

Written By Arthur, North NJ on Monday, April 28, 2008
 
This Clarion unit delivers great sound, features, and value. Previously I owned last years model of this deck(DXZ775USB) and was a big fan except for a few quirks, so I decided to try the 785(the one in review) and was pleasantly surprised that Clarion fixed the quirks! The unit sounds great, has lots of flexible sound options, and many other features. I have mine hooked up to a 120GB portable hard drive and access time to the songs is quick and painless. I've had no compatibility problems with any type of storage devices and the addition of iPod control on this model is a huge plus for ipod owners. The active crossover is very flexible and works great. Another great feature is the ability to change the color of the buttons and display screen to just about any color you can imagine to match your interior. Visibility in sunlight can be difficult at times though. Installation is easy and painless and overall the unit is made with high quality. I would recommend this product.

This replaces the aging OEM radio in my 1997 Z3. I spent 100 bucks more than I planned for an amber display. The amber display blends VERY nicely with BMW's standard amber instrument lighting. Anyway, there are times, depending on where the sun is, that the screen "washes out" and is unreadable, so be aware of that if you have a convertible or boat.

The Clarion SLIDETRAK controls are intuitive and easy to use, great for iPod control. (The manual is poorly written and inundates you with information - a quick reference chart would be helpful, Clarion!). I would prefer XM over Sirius, but frankly for the price, both (and HD radio) should be options.

The OEM cassette radio sounded awful at highway speeds. This single upgrade is a good improvement! Even at 75 mph with the top down, the sound is much clearer at louder volumes. The midrange sound is MUCH clearer. I could live with this upgrade alone without ever upgrading the amp and speakers.

The Crutchfield directions do not tell you what to do with the blue/white wire (remote turn-on lead). This allows sound output from the CD, USB and AUX inputs. So a CD or the iPod appears to be playing, but you get no sound. I figured this out eventually, but Crutchfield should update its wiring diagram.

The unit has 90% of the features I want, but so did some less costly units (Clarion and otherwise, had they just had AMBER lighting). I will follow-up this review after a long Thanksgiving trip I have planned.
